Wemade and Kooksoondang Sign Mou to Support Young People Preparing for Self-Reliance

Summary by ddaily.co.kr
[Digital Daily Reporter Lee Hak-beom] Wemade announced on the 10th that it has signed a business agreement with Kooksoondang to support young people preparing for independence using WePublic, its blockchain-based social contribution platform. The two companies held a signing ceremony at the WeMade headquarters in Pangyo on the 9th.
